Shadowsocks监听端口没有IPv4的解决方案
引言
在使用Shadowsocks进行科学上网时,用户可能会遇到监听端口没有IPv4地址的问题。这一问题不仅影响了网络连接的稳定性,还可能导致无法正常访问被屏蔽的网站。本文将为您提供一些有效的解决方案,帮助您快速解决这一问题。
Shadowsocks简介
Shadowsocks是一种基于SOCKS5代理的加密代理工具,广泛用于翻墙和保护用户隐私。它通过将用户的网络流量加密并转发到指定的服务器,从而实现对互联网内容的自由访问。然而,在某些情况下,用户可能会发现Shadowsocks的监听端口无法正常工作,尤其是在IPv4地址缺失的情况下。
问题分析
当Shadowsocks的监听端口没有IPv4地址时,可能会导致以下问题:
- 无法建立连接:客户端无法连接到服务器,导致无法访问互联网。
- 网络延迟:即使连接成功,网络速度也可能受到影响。
- 安全隐患:某些情况下,缺少IPv4地址可能会导致数据泄露。
解决方案
1. 检查网络配置
首先,确保您的网络配置正确。您可以通过以下步骤进行检查:
- 打开命令提示符,输入命令
ipconfig
,查看是否有有效的IPv4地址。 - 检查路由器设置,确保DHCP功能已启用,以便自动分配IPv4地址。
2. 修改Shadowsocks配置
如果网络配置正常,但仍然无法获取IPv4地址,可以尝试修改Shadowsocks的配置文件。具体步骤如下:
- 找到Shadowsocks的配置文件,通常为
config.json
。 - 在配置文件中,确保
"local_address": "127.0.0.1"
和"local_port": 1080
的设置正确。 - 如果使用的是IPv6,可以尝试将
"local_address"
修改为"::1"
。
3. 更新网络驱动程序
过时的网络驱动程序可能导致IPv4地址无法正常工作。您可以通过以下步骤更新驱动程序:
- 打开设备管理器,找到网络适配器。
- 右键点击网络适配器,选择“更新驱动程序”。
- 按照提示完成更新,并重启计算机。
4. 使用VPN作为替代
如果以上方法均未能解决问题,您可以考虑使用VPN作为替代方案。VPN不仅可以提供更稳定的连接,还能有效保护您的隐私。市面上有许多优秀的VPN服务可供选择,如ExpressVPN、NordVPN等。
总结
Shadowsocks监听端口没有IPv4地址的问题可能会影响您的网络体验,但通过检查网络配置、修改Shadowsocks配置、更新网络驱动程序以及使用VPN等方法,您可以有效解决这一问题。希望本文提供的解决方案能够帮助您顺利翻墙,畅享自由互联网。